1. Casino Kid (1989):

Step into the shoes of the eponymous Casino Kid as you navigate the glitzy world of high-stakes gambling in this classic NES game. Released in 1989 by Sofel, Casino Kid tasks players with amassing a fortune through a series of intense poker battles against colorful opponents. With its charming graphics and addictive gameplay, Casino Kid remains a beloved favorite among retro gaming enthusiasts.

2. Hoyle’s Official Book of Games: Volume 1 (1989):

For those craving a comprehensive gambling experience, look no further than Hoyle’s Official Book of Games: Volume 1. Developed by Sierra On-Line, this PC classic features a wide array of casino favorites, including poker, blackjack, and bridge. With its detailed graphics and authentic gameplay, Hoyle’s Official Book of Games offers hours of entertainment for players looking to test their luck against virtual opponents.

3. Vegas Stakes (1993):

Pack your bags and head to the bright lights of Las Vegas in Vegas Stakes, a thrilling gambling adventure for the Super Nintendo Entertainment System (SNES). Released in 1993 by HAL Laboratory, Vegas Stakes allows players to explore a virtual casino paradise complete with slot machines, blackjack tables, and roulette wheels. With its vibrant graphics and immersive atmosphere, Vegas Stakes captures the excitement of Sin City in all its glory.

4. Caesars Palace (1992):

Experience the opulence of one of Las Vegas’s most iconic casinos in Caesars Palace for the Sega Genesis and Super Nintendo. Developed by Virgin Games, this classic title invites players to try their luck at a variety of casino games, including craps, baccarat, and video poker. With its lavish presentation and authentic casino ambiance, Caesars Palace delivers a truly immersive gambling experience that will keep players coming back for more.
